主頁(yè) > 知識(shí)庫(kù) > MacOSX 10.10安裝mcrypt詳細(xì)教程分享

MacOSX 10.10安裝mcrypt詳細(xì)教程分享

熱門(mén)標(biāo)簽:中亞地圖標(biāo)注 沈陽(yáng)呼叫中心外呼系統(tǒng) 天潤(rùn)外呼系統(tǒng)需要多少錢(qián) 恩施辦理400電話 長(zhǎng)春ai外呼系統(tǒng)代理 新密點(diǎn)撥外呼系統(tǒng)違法嗎 如何做好地圖標(biāo)注 阜新智能電話機(jī)器人 花錢(qián)地圖標(biāo)注位置被騙

mcrypt 是使用安全技術(shù)來(lái)交換數(shù)據(jù)文件加密方法. 這是必需的,例如一些 Magento 的 Web 應(yīng)用程序,購(gòu)物車軟件或一個(gè) PHP 框架,比如 Laravel. 本教程在 OS X 10.10 Yosemite 經(jīng)過(guò)測(cè)試。

本指南是真正為用戶提供了PHP運(yùn)行于OSX Yosemite 的5.5.14 版本。其他下載 AMP stacks 已經(jīng)有 mcrypt 在出爐。

1.Command Line Tools

首先需要OSX 10.10版本的 Command Line Tools,你可以通過(guò)在 App Store 可用的更新下載。

在終端上運(yùn)行:xcode-select --install

2.在 OS X Yosemite 10.10 系統(tǒng)內(nèi)得到 mcrypt.

本教程主要集中在Terminal ,從 /應(yīng)用程序/實(shí)用工具 位置啟動(dòng)。更改目錄 (cd) 到 home 帳戶,讓你將工作集中在一個(gè)目錄更名為 mcrypt

cd ~ ; mkdir mcrypt ; cd mcrypt

從 Sourceforge 獲得 libmcrypt 2.5.8,這是直接下載鏈接。

獲取在 PHP 中 tar.gz 或 .bz2 中的代碼- (版本 5.5.14 是目前支持 OSX 10.10)

移動(dòng)這兩個(gè)文件下載到你的工作目錄中 – mcrypt  

在這種情況下,返回到終端

cd ~/mcrypt

通過(guò)命令行展開(kāi)這兩個(gè)文件或者只是在Finder中雙擊他們:

tar -zxvf libmcrypt-2.5.8.tar.gz

tar -zxvf php-5.5.9.tar.gz

刪除壓縮檔案

rm *.gz

在命令行中包括任何錯(cuò)誤 C++ 和 g++ 大多是由于命令行工具缺失.

3.配置libmcrypt

(1)更改目錄到libmcrypt

cd libmcrypt-2.5.8

(2)Libmcrypt需要配置,輸入

./configure

make

sudo make install

等 libmcrypt 配置和庫(kù)現(xiàn)在安裝,現(xiàn)在我們完善 mcrypt 擴(kuò)展.

4.安裝 Autoconf

一些較為繁重的 Terminal 操作:

cd ~/mcrypt

curl -O http://ftp.gnu.org/gnu/autoconf/autoconf-latest.tar.gz

tar xvfz autoconf-latest.tar.gz

cd autoconf-2.69/

./configure

make

sudo make install

5.編譯 mcrypt 的 PHP擴(kuò)展

cd ../php-5.5.9/ext/mcrypt/

/usr/bin/phpize

輸出應(yīng)該類似于:  

Configuring for:  

PHP Api Version: 20121113  

Zend Module Api No: 20121212  

Zend Extension Api No: 220121212

./configure

make

sudo make install

這樣做的結(jié)果應(yīng)該類似于:

Installing shared extensions: /usr/lib/php/extensions/no-debug-non-zts-20121212/

6.啟用 mcrypt.so PHP擴(kuò)展

打開(kāi)/etc/php.ini并添加下面的一行結(jié)束

extension=mcrypt.so

如果沒(méi)有php.ini文件,那么你需要做一個(gè) php.ini .默認(rèn)在同一位置像這樣:

sudo cp /etc/php.ini.default /etc/php.ini

并允許寫(xiě)入功能

sudo chmod u+w  /etc/php.ini

然后用你最喜愛(ài)的文本編輯器添加這行:

sudo nano /etc/php.ini

sudo vi /etc/php.ini

并添加這行:

extension=mcrypt.so

7.重新啟動(dòng) Apache

sudo apachectl restart

就這樣,創(chuàng)建一個(gè)帶phpinfo()功能的PHP頁(yè)面;看它是否正確裝入。

如果沒(méi)有加載,您可能需要在/etc/php.ini聲明擴(kuò)展目錄 extension_dir = "/usr/lib/php/extensions/no-debug-non-zts-20100525/"

標(biāo)簽:甘孜 陜西 海南 內(nèi)江 二手車邀約 天門(mén) 常州 白銀

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《MacOSX 10.10安裝mcrypt詳細(xì)教程分享》,本文關(guān)鍵詞  MacOSX,10.10,安裝,mcrypt,詳細(xì),;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問(wèn)題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無(wú)關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《MacOSX 10.10安裝mcrypt詳細(xì)教程分享》相關(guān)的同類信息!
  • 本頁(yè)收集關(guān)于MacOSX 10.10安裝mcrypt詳細(xì)教程分享的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章